Output 052c3ac3cdcbfbf9d8cb573e5bcd800f94a9a93231295be05ccf355595b33173:17

value
7682676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c3f488dede25c5f9977e81e75a434a4ac8fcd27 OP_EQUAL
address
38eB68bCGHdbc1Qa1ntb8RghEwShMyVqrt
transaction
052c3ac3cdcbfbf9d8cb573e5bcd800f94a9a93231295be05ccf355595b33173
spent
true